Here's how change Scale, rotation or translation of Static mesh
First, here's how to change the size of a static mesh:
To resize a static mesh, take it from the content drawer and drag it onto the map. Once it's on the map, you can select it, then in the "Details" tab on the right side of the screen, you can resize it. Once you've chosen the size, go to the "Selection Mode" menu (in black) in the top left corner, then select "Modeling Mode." In the window that appears on the left, select "XForm" mode, then click the "Bake Transform" button, and finally, click "Accept" (in blue) in the middle at the bottom of the screen.

To change the rotation of a static mesh, take it from the content drawer and drag it onto the map. Once it's on the map, you can select it, then in the "Details" tab on the right side of the screen, you can rotate it. Once you've chosen the rotation, go to the "Selection Mode" menu (in black) in the top left corner, then select "Modeling Mode." In the window that appears on the left, select "XForm" mode, then click the "Bake Transform" button, and finally, click "Accept" (in blue) in the middle at the bottom of the screen.

To change the pivto of a static mesh, take it from the content drawer and drag it onto the map. Once it's on the map, go to the "Selection Mode" menu (in black) in the top left corner, then select "Modeling Mode." In the window that appears on the left, select "XForm" mode, then click the "Edit Pivot" button,
